Metakse
Metakse (1926–2014) was a Soviet public figure, poet and writer.
Also recorded as Metakse Poghosian; Poghosian, Metakse; Metaxeh.
Overview
Recorded at birth as Մետաքսե Սերոբի Պողոսյան.
Born at Arevshat in 1926, died at Yerevan in 2014.
In detail
Metakse studied at Armenian State Pedagogical University and Maxim Gorky Literature Institute. the recorded working language is Armenian.
Membership is recorded of Writers Union of Armenia.
Distinctions recorded are Khorenatsi medal and St. Sahak-St. Mesrop Medal.
